This is how politicos celebrated this Raksha Bandhan

The nation celebrated Raksha Bandhan with great zeal and enthusiasm on Thursday. While Prime Minister Narendra Modi celebrated the festival with school children, other political leaders too celebrated it in their own ways. Prime Minister Narendra Modi also conveyed wishes to the people on the occasion of Raksha Bandhan from his Twitter handle. Bihar Chief Minister Nitish Kumar tied a rakhi to a tree at Eco Park in Patna to create awareness about environment among people. While, Union Textiles Minister Smriti Irani tied rakhi to several soldiers deployed at the Siachen Base Camp, the highest battlefield in the world and lauded their efforts. Let’s have a quick look on how the politicos celebrated Raksha Bandhan.
